American nightmares : the haunted house formula in American popular fiction /

"When Edgar Allan Poe set down the tale of the accursed House of Usher in 1839, he also laid the foundation for a literary tradition which has assumed a lasting role in American culture."--BOOK JACKET. "Yet, while the haunted house motif looms archetypal in the October country of the...

Tabla de Contenidos:
  • Welcome to the Funhouse: Gothic and the Architecture of Subversion
  • The Sentient House and the Ghostly Tradition: The Legacy of Poe and Hawthorne
  • June Cleaver in the House of Horrors: Shirley Jackson's The Haunting of Hill House
  • "Too bad we can't stay, baby!": The Horror at Amityville
  • Middle-Class Nightmares: Robert Marasco's Burnt Offerings and Anne Rivers Siddons's The House Next Door
  • Unmanned by the American Dream: Stephen King's The Shining
  • Ghosts in the Machine: The Future of the Haunted House Formula.
